The outstanding result achieved by Uzbekistan’s U-17 football team at the Asian Cup and how our young players overcame their opponents in the final match, even after being reduced to nine men, clearly demonstrated that Uzbek football is reaching a new level.
In his congratulatory message to the young athletes, the President noted that these determined and goal-oriented players completed the entire tournament without a single defeat. They courageously defended the honor of our homeland and achieved a record-breaking result, undoubtedly inscribing a new golden page into the history of national football.
Representatives from relevant ministries and agencies, the broader community, journalists, the champions’ parents, and fans gathered at Tashkent Islam Karimov International Airport to welcome our triumphant heroes. News of this victory spread throughout the country, becoming the main topic of conversation.
Undoubtedly, the recognition of Nematulloh Rustamjonov, who consistently displayed outstanding performance throughout the championship, as the tournament’s best goalkeeper, Asilbek Aliyev, distinguished as the top scorer with five goals, and Sadriddin Khasanov as the best player of the Asian Cup filled our hearts with immense pride.
At a festive ceremony marked by celebratory spirit, Prime Minister A. Aripov delivered a congratulatory message from the President of the Republic of Uzbekistan, Shavkat Mirziyoyev, to the young footballers.
The Head of the Department of the Presidential Administration of the Republic of Uzbekistan, O. Abdurakhmanov, announced the awarding of the honorary title “Honored Sports Mentor of the Republic of Uzbekistan” as well as medals “Builder of the Future” and “Glory” to the athletes, their coach, and sports commentators who have tirelessly contributed to popularizing football.
The coach and players of Uzbekistan’s U-17 national team were honored with gifts from the President – keys to new cars – and prestigious state awards.
The festive ceremony was attended by the Minister of Sports of the Republic of Uzbekistan, A. Ikramov, the First Deputy Chairman of the National Olympic Committee, O. Umarov, the President of the Uzbekistan Football Association, B. Kurbanov, the Director of the Youth Affairs Agency, A. Sadullayev, the Hokim of Tashkent, Sh. Umurzakov and other officials.
